Output 3b89f81016d4e35559f026a77139c6acfe41926433692be40c4ba449f39e4e29:0

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5019a8cc862d6ee0eab08d4722ab7a9ba80bd80 OP_EQUAL
address
3KegxmA1wpN4CRPyHBGVtLsGQ5nUMe6tnW
transaction
3b89f81016d4e35559f026a77139c6acfe41926433692be40c4ba449f39e4e29
confirmations
370872
spent
true